Does the Turntable Power On Without Smoking or Grinding?

The first thirty seconds after you plug in a vintage turntable tell you more than the seller's entire description. A healthy deck should power on smoothly—no smoke, no burning smell, and certainly no grinding or screeching from the motor. If you're inspecting in person (and you should be, whenever possible), bring a record you don't mind sacrificing and ask to test the unit. Listen for a steady, low hum from the motor housing. Intermittent buzzing or clicking often means the capacitor is failing, which isn't a deal-breaker but will require soldering work. A motor that won't hold consistent speed—wavering between 33 and 35 RPM—is telling you the bearings are dried out or the drive mechanism needs attention. Don't let the seller convince you that "they all sound like that." They don't. A well-maintained vintage turntable from the 1970s should spin as quietly as it did when it left the factory. For reference on specific motor behaviors by manufacturer, Vinyl Engine's database catalogs thousands of service manuals and user reports.

Are the Original Feet, Knobs, and Hardware Still Present?

Here's where novice collectors lose money—they see a Technics or Thorens badge and stop looking. Original feet matter more than you'd think. Those rubber or metal isolation feet were engineered specifically for that chassis weight and motor configuration. Missing feet often indicate the turntable lived a hard life on an unstable surface, which can stress the tonearm bearings. Check the knobs next: the power switch, speed selector, and pitch control should all match the factory spec. Replacement knobs from generic parts bins don't fit quite right—they wobble or sit too high. Same goes for the hardware holding the platter or cartridge mount. Philips head screws where there should be slotted? Someone's been inside, and not necessarily a professional. Original hardware has a specific patina and wear pattern that reproductions can't replicate. Document everything with photos before you buy; matching part numbers against HiFi Engine's manual archive can save you from expensive mistakes.

What Should the Motor Sound Like at Different Speeds?

A belt-drive turntable should transition between 33 and 45 RPM with a smooth, brief mechanical sound—no clicking, no grinding. Direct-drive models shift speeds electronically and should be nearly silent during the change. If you're testing a belt-drive unit, remove the platter (most lift straight off after removing a circlip) and inspect the motor pulley. It should be clean, without grooves worn into the contact surface. A glazed or cracked pulley means the belt has been slipping for years, and the motor has been working harder than designed. While you've got the platter off, spin it by hand. It should rotate freely for several revolutions before stopping. Grinding or uneven resistance points to dried bearings or bent shafts. For idler-wheel drive tables (common in 1950s and 60s consoles), the rubber drive wheel should be soft and slightly tacky—not rock-hard and cracked. A hardened idler wheel will vibrate excessively and transfer motor noise straight to your speakers.

Is the Tonearm Original or a Replacement Unit?

The tonearm is where engineering meets art in vintage turntable design. An original tonearm should move with silky, consistent resistance—no sticking points or wobbling in the bearings. Check the headshell: is it the factory-fitted model or an aftermarket replacement? Universal headshells from the 1980s often replaced proprietary designs, and while they work, they reduce collector value significantly. Look for the original cartridge, too. A Shure M91 or Empire 999 still mounted in a 1970s deck suggests the unit saw light use and was stored well. A modern Audio-Technica cartridge isn't necessarily bad—it might mean the previous owner cared about sound quality—but it tells a different story about the table's history. The counterweight should thread smoothly onto the rear of the tonearm, and the anti-skate mechanism (if present) should adjust without catching. If the tonearm wiring has been replaced, check the solder joints where the RCA cables exit the chassis—cold joints here cause channel dropouts that are maddening to diagnose later.

How Can You Spot a Reproduction Dust Cover?

Original dust covers were thermoformed from specific acrylic blends that yellow in predictable patterns and develop micro-scratches over decades. Reproductions—often sold as "replacement covers"—use different plastics that are either too clear (no patina at all) or too brittle (cracking at the mounting holes). An original cover will have molded part numbers or manufacturer marks in the corners, usually nearly invisible until you catch the light right. The hinge pins should match the era: metal pins with nylon sleeves for 1970s Japanese units, integrated plastic hinges for many European models. If the cover looks brand new but the turntable is advertised as all-original, ask questions. Some sellers swap covers between units, which isn't dishonest but affects the completeness of what you're buying. A missing dust cover isn't a deal-breaker—reproductions are available for popular models—but factor the replacement cost into your offer. Expect to pay $80-150 for a quality reproduction cover, more for NOS (new old stock) originals.

What's the Real Difference Between Belt-Drive and Direct-Drive Models?

Collectors often fetishize direct-drive turntables because of the Technics SL-1200's reputation, but belt-drive units have their own advantages—particularly for pure listening rather than DJ use. Belt-drive isolates motor vibration from the platter through an elastic belt, resulting in lower noise floors. Direct-drive offers better speed stability and torque, which matters if you plan to spin 12-inch singles or manipulate records by hand. For collecting purposes, consider parts availability. Direct-drive turntables have more complex motor assemblies with circuit boards that can fail catastrophically. Belt-drive motors are simpler, but the belts themselves deteriorate and can be hard to source for obscure models. When evaluating a belt-drive table, check if the belt is still on the platter or if it's turned to sticky goo around the motor pulley. The latter is common in units stored in hot attics or garages. Cleaning old belt residue requires patience and isopropyl alcohol—count on an hour of careful work before you can install a replacement.

Do the RCA Cables and Ground Wire Show Signs of Corrosion?

Flip the turntable over and inspect where the RCA cables exit the chassis. Green or white corrosion on the connectors means moisture has entered the unit at some point—maybe a flooded basement, maybe just humid storage. Corrosion travels up the cable shielding and can rot the internal wiring. The ground wire (usually a thin green or black wire with a spade connector) should be intact and show clean metal at the connection point. Missing ground wires cause hum through your speakers, and while you can fashion a replacement from any wire, purists want the original. Some high-end turntables from the 1970s used captive (hardwired) RCA cables, while others had detachable phono cables. Detachable cables are easier to replace but also easier to lose. If you're looking at a unit with upgraded RCA cables—say, shiny new gold-plated connectors—ask what happened to the originals. Sometimes this indicates a repair after cable damage; other times, it suggests the internal wiring was failing and someone took shortcuts rather than opening the chassis.

Which Minor Flaws Are Actually Deal-Breakers?

Cosmetic wear doesn't bother serious collectors—patina tells a story. But certain "minor" issues should send you walking away. A warped platter means the unit was stored incorrectly or exposed to heat, and replacement platters are nearly impossible to find for most models. Bent tonearm tubes can sometimes be straightened by professionals, but the bearings are usually damaged too. Water stains on the wood base suggest internal rust you can't see yet. A strobe light that doesn't work is usually just a bad bulb—easy fix. But a strobe that works while the platter won't hold speed suggests control circuit issues that require oscilloscope diagnosis. Trust your nose: musty smells indicate mold, which means the unit was wet and might have compromised electrical safety. Finally, be realistic about your skills. A turntable needing a new cartridge and belt? Weekend project. One needing motor rewinding or circuit board repair? That's specialist work that'll cost more than the unit is worth.
